音标:[kә'lәjkwiәliz(ә)m] ;
n. 口语, 口语用法, 口语词, 方言, 口语体
n. a colloquial expression; characteristic of spoken or written communication that seeks to imitate informal speech
词型变化:名词复数形式 : colloquialisms
